DAPP是什么?有什么用途?

2020-08-21 16:41:21

那么DAPP,其实就是在APP上D化。D化,就是去中心化(decentralization)。因此,DAPP就是指我们现在所使用的应用能够去中心化。

  从2009年中本聪发明了比特币之后,比特币火了,随后区块链也跟着火了,然后随之而来的是DAPP火了。火归火,小编发现其实很多人都搞不明白DAPP究竟是什么,它和App之间到底有什么关系?又有哪些用途?别着急,接下来我们就来为大家讲解一下DAPP的相关知识。


什么是DAPP


  什么是DAPP?

  首先我们需要了解APP是什么。

  APP,application的缩写,就是我们所说的应用,一般都是指手机上的应用程序。比如我们玩的王者、听的QQ音乐、看的B站。

  那么DAPP,其实就是在APP上D化。D化,就是去中心化(decentralization)。因此,DAPP就是指我们现在所使用的应用能够去中心化。

  准确说,DAPP是基于区块链开发出来的去中心化应用。简单来说,以以太坊上的DAPP为例,这些是加入了智能合约技术的、去中心化的APP。也就是说,DAPP拥有区块链的特点,数据公开透明,不可篡改,不可逆,可追溯等。而这些特点,传统APP基本上是所不具备的。


DAPP


  这里可能有小伙伴疑惑了:为什么我们需要DAPP?我们就以王者荣耀为例,来对比APP和DAPP的区别。

  王者荣耀,现在的模式:

  充值:游戏内购买;我们只能知道自己花钱了,但看不到账单;同时,充值的金额由腾讯进行分配,控制权都在腾讯手中。我们之所以能够不假思索地去充值,是因为我们信任腾讯。但有很多游戏背后的公司都不靠谱,日本曾经有一款游戏,在玩家充值以后直接携款跑路。

  数据:在游戏内的所有数据,包括用户账户信息、游戏币、游戏道具等等,都存储在腾讯自有的服务器中,腾讯想怎么改就怎么改、想监控就监控、想封就封…

  中心化:王者荣耀依靠的是游戏团队的持续性维护,一旦团队没了,这游戏就没法玩下去,甚至闭服。上文提到的那款日本游戏,游戏公司跑路以后,这游戏就停了。


  对于DAPP来说,这些都可以通过区块链技术解决:

  公开透明:充值、资金流动,在DAPP中都是需要上传到区块链上公开记录的,除非51%算力去篡改。当然,篡改的记录也需要记录上链,账目一览无余。

  数据去中心化:这里说的不止是DAPP数据的去中心化,也是运营团队的去中心化。DAPP的数据,首先是去中心保存的(很多DAPP都是基于IPFS来构建的,数据都是以IPFS进行存储),这样一来可以保证数据的安全。

  运营去中心化:DAPP是基于区块链节点运行的,因此和现在的游戏不同,DAPP一旦发布可以自行运转,而不需要开发团队再去维护,因为很大程度上可以通过社区进行自理。


最新推荐